POSITION SUMMARY:
Assist in overseeing school meal preparation and service of meals to students. This includes inventory, ordering, completing accurate food production records and ensuring USDA, MODESE, and County Health Department regulations are maintained. Responsible for supervision and training of child nutrition services employees. Maintain standards of quality in food preparation and food handling guidelines as specified by Child Nutrition Services. Oversees kitchen in the manager's absence.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
Assist in supervision of school meal preparation and service of meals to students. Assist in maintaining accurate production records using appropriate forms. Assist in performing functions related to food service operation, e.g., ordering of food items and supplies, inventory control (includes receiving and checking accuracy of deliveries), and ensuring that USDA, MODESE and County Health Department regulations are maintained. Assist in supervision of Child Nutrition Service employees in maintaining a sanitary and safe food service operation. Assist in training new child nutrition services employees and substitutes in assigned job duties and responsibilities. Report any unsanitary or unsafe conditions or equipment to the child nutrition services office. Report any work-related injury to the building principal and the Director of Child Nutrition Services. Use appropriate injury report forms. Counsel employees when necessary and document counseling sessions. Assist in completing employee annual evaluations. Assist in supervision of adherence to department, District, County, State and Federal policies and procedures where applicable to food service operation. Responsible for adherence to all cash control and inventory control procedures as maintained by child nutrition services. Assist with maintenance of training records. Responsible for adherence to all cash control and inventory control procedures as maintained by child nutrition services. Assist with maintenance of inventory and usage. Assist with ordering supplies and food, as well as overseeing the rotation of supplies and food. Maintain a professional attitude in the food service operation. Promote teamwork and staff development. Check e-mail communications daily and assist manager in running reports on the computer. Assume job duties and responsibilities in the manager's absence. Perform other duties as assigned.
ESSENTIAL SKILLS AND ABILITIES
Ability to safely bend, twist and lift up to 40 pounds of supplies and equipment. Ability to perform work duties in a safe manner. Ability to demonstrate safe work environment procedures and reinforce reasonable rules to reduce or eliminate job-related injuries. Ability to read, write and comprehend verbal and written instructions. Ability to handle all types of foods with a variety of ingredients. General knowledge of quantity food service operations. Ability to provide leadership to kitchen staff, including delegation. Ability to work and communicate well with people Physically able to stand for prolonged periods of time.
BASIC REQUIREMENTS
High School diploma preferred or G.E.D. ServSafe certification required within 30 days of hire as an assistant manager. Ability to work with others in a cooperative and productive manner. Prior knowledge of quantity food service operations. Basic computer knowledge and Microsoft office experience. Positive interest in children and school food service. Completed or be eligible to complete Hepatitis A shot sequence.
EQUIPMENT USED
All kitchen equipment, to include knives, utensils, ovens, combi ovens, steamer, stove, dish machine, slicer, food processor, blender, computer, printer, fax, phone. Computer, printer, fax, phone.
WORK ENVIRONMENT
Within assigned kitchen, must be able to work with a variety of temperatures, including some extremes in hot and cold. While performing du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to sit, talk, hear, walk, stand, reach, lift, squat, twist and bend.
